Corte Argentino USA LLC, located in Aventura, Florida, recalled approximately 29,628 pounds of raw beef imported from Argentina
FSIS classified the recall as a Class I health hazard, its highest recall classification. The agency defines a Class I recall as a situation in which there is a reasonable probability that consuming the product could cause serious adverse health consequences or death.
